**宝塔面板、Nginx与MinIO的协同作战**,宝塔面板是服务器管理的利器,提供一站式服务,Nginx作为高性能反向代理,负责流量引导与负载均衡,而MinIO则是一款轻量级、分布式的对象存储服务器,适用于大规模数据存储与访问,三者结合,既保障了服务器的稳定运行,又优化了数据存储与访问效率,为应用提供了强大的支撑,这种协同作战的方式,极大地提升了系统的整体性能与可扩展性。
随着云计算技术的蓬勃发展,云服务提供商们不断推陈出新,为用户提供更加灵活、高效的服务,宝塔面板作为一种轻量级且功能强大的服务器管理工具,受到了广大用户的青睐,本文将围绕宝塔面板中的Nginx和MinIO展开介绍,探讨它们如何协同作战,为用户带来极致的性能体验。
宝塔面板简介
宝塔面板是一个图形化服务器管理面板,它集成了Web服务器、FTP服务器、数据库等多种服务的管理功能,大大简化了服务器的配置和管理工作,通过宝塔面板,用户可以轻松实现一键安装、配置和优化服务器,从而节省大量的时间和精力。
Nginx在宝塔面板中的作用
Nginx是一款高性能的HTTP和反向代理服务器,它在Web服务领域具有举足轻重的地位,通过宝塔面板,用户可以轻松安装和配置Nginx,实现以下功能:
-
反向代理与负载均衡:Nginx可以作为反向代理服务器,将客户端的请求转发到后端的应用服务器上,实现负载均衡,提高系统的并发处理能力。
-
静态资源托管:Nginx可以用来托管网站的静态资源,如HTML、CSS、JavaScript文件等,减轻应用服务器的负担,提高网站的访问速度。
-
SSL证书配置:借助Nginx的SSL模块,用户可以轻松配置HTTPS网站,保障数据传输的安全性。
MinIO在宝塔面板中的作用
MinIO是一个开源的对象存储服务器,它专为云原生应用设计,具有分布式、高扩展性和低成本的特点,通过宝塔面板,用户可以快速部署和运行MinIO,实现以下功能:
-
对象存储:MinIO提供了简单易用的SDK和API接口,支持对象的上传、下载、删除等操作,满足用户在云端存储大量非结构化数据的需求。
-
高可用与可扩展性:MinIO采用分布式架构,支持多节点部署,确保数据的高可用性和系统的可扩展性。
-
兼容性与灵活性:MinIO兼容多种操作系统和云平台,用户可以根据自己的需求选择合适的部署方式。
Nginx与MinIO的协同作战
在许多场景下,Nginx和MinIO可以配合使用,发挥更大的价值,可以利用Nginx作为反向代理服务器,将客户端的请求转发到MinIO上,实现静态资源的托管和分发,Nginx还可以利用MinIO的高可用和可扩展特性,为后端的应用服务器提供稳定的数据存储服务。
在某些微服务架构中,Nginx和MinIO也可以一起使用来实现API网关的功能,Nginx负责处理客户端请求并将其路由到相应的微服务上,而MinIO则负责存储和管理这些微服务产生的日志和其他关键数据。
本文从实际应用出发,详细介绍了宝塔面板中的Nginx和MinIO两大组件,并探讨了它们如何协同作战为用户带来极致的性能体验,通过合理地配置和使用这两大组件,用户可以轻松构建一个高性能、高可用、可扩展的云服务环境。


还没有评论,来说两句吧...